Whoo Hooooo - a Song
Born here girl, I swear I’m never coming back, Too light town got lost beside a railroad track, Rhythm of the rails inside my gunny sack, There may be no cure for what it is I lack, Promises to be my nymphomaniac, Sugar pills can’t cure the pain of lumberjack, And I’m gone, Whoo Hooooo, so gone! Whoo Hooooo, no tears, Whoo Hooooo! Where I’m going girl you cannot come along, Barely have the room for even Country song, Never really meant to ever treat you wrong, Though this may seem mean I ain’t no Vietcong, Trying hard to never be your enemy, Truth just isn’t always what we want to see, And I’m gone, Whoo Hooooo, so gone! Whoo Hooooo, no tears, Whoo Hooooo! Trains just keep on rollin’ don’t care what they do, Following steel ribbons till the day is thru, Hope I can do better choosing my guru, Life can sometimes steer us down wrong avenue, Still a song could be the way to set things right, Music that comes on to me without a fight, And I’m gone, Whoo Hooooo, so gone! Whoo Hooooo, no tears, Whoo Hooooo! Homeless boy just singing what he feels inside, I ain’t asking no one to give me a ride, Not too proud to make use of a coming tide, Don’t give a rat’s ass for life that’s amplified, No need to extoll a lie that’s right for you, Caring for my own is all I need to do, And I’m gone, Whoo Hooooo, so gone! Whoo Hooooo, no tears, Whoo Hooooo! Brian Johnston June 5, 2015
